what might happen to the carbon cycle if dead organisms did not break down?

Respuesta :

mrsnaranjoarias
mrsnaranjoarias mrsnaranjoarias
  • 27-05-2020
Decomposers are able to break down this material and release carbon back into the atmosphere and the cycle can begin again. Without decomposers, the carbon would remain locked in dead organisms and could only be released through combustion.
